Summary

Sisterhood, seances and solving murder, perfect for fans of Bridgerton and Laura Wood!

An occult device leaving threatening messages. A dinner party featuring a fatal main course. Was it a tragic accident, or is something foul at play? The Society of Free Spirits invites you to investigate, in this YA crime series with a supernatural twist.

Ada Hawthorne would much rather be hunting for ghosts than for a husband. So when the Society of Free Spirits is invited to host a seance …

About The Author

Felicity Epps

Felicity Epps studied a degree in English Literature before completing a Masters in Eighteenth-Century Studies, where her research focused on female murderers in true crime writing. Felicity finds inspiration in history, researching strange and spooky subjects. She enjoys exploring cemeteries, collecting old books, and hunting for ghostly Victorian photographs in antique shops. Felicity currently lives in Broadstairs, Kent, UK, with her partner, Josh, and their baby daughter, Madeline. When she isn’t writing, Felicity loves going to the beach, knitting colourful jumpers, and drinking far too many cups of hot chocolate.
